Problem
Inside an equilateral triangle, a circle is drawn that touches all three sides. The radius of the circle is . A second, smaller, circle touches the first circle and two sides of the triangle. A third, even smaller, circle touches the second circle and two sides of the triangle (see the figure). What is the radius of the third circle?
